Vueインストールガイド:必要なものを手に入れ、実行しましょう
2023-08-25 21:18:25
Vue.js 入门指南:安装、设置和实战
准备工作:打造坚实基础
在我们踏上使用 Vue.js 构建交互式 Web 应用程序的激动人心的旅程之前,让我们先为这个过程奠定坚实的基础。我们需要安装 Node.js、npm 和 Vue.js。
- Node.js: 它是 JavaScript 运行时环境,将 JavaScript 代码解释为机器代码。前往 Node.js 官方网站,下载并安装相应的版本。
- npm: 它是 Node.js 的包管理器,用于管理 Node.js 模块。它通常与 Node.js 一起安装,但如果需要,也可以从 npm 网站手动下载和安装。
- Vue.js: 在终端中使用 npm 安装 Vue.js。输入以下命令:
npm install -g @vue/cli
项目设置:创建你的 Vue 游乐场
现在我们已经为 Vue.js 做好了准备,让我们创建一个新的项目目录并导航到它。在终端中输入以下命令:
mkdir my-project
cd my-project
接下来,初始化一个新的 Vue 项目。为此,使用 Vue CLI 工具输入以下命令:
vue create my-project
按照提示完成项目创建过程。
启动你的 Vue 项目:让它发挥作用
项目设置好后,是时候启动它了。在终端中输入以下命令:
cd my-project
npm run serve
您的 Vue 项目现在应该在 localhost:8080 端口上运行。在浏览器中打开它,你会看到一个基本的 Vue 应用程序。
了解 Vue.js 的魅力:功能和优点
Vue.js 是一款备受推崇的前端框架,以其简单、灵活和功能强大而闻名。它采用响应式编程,使您可以轻松创建对数据更改做出反应的动态用户界面。Vue.js 还提供了一系列功能,包括:
- 组件化架构: 将您的应用程序分解为可重用的组件,提高代码可维护性和可扩展性。
- 虚拟 DOM: 一种高效的 DOM 实现,仅更新已更改的元素,从而优化性能。
- 状态管理: 通过 Vuex 等库轻松管理应用程序状态,实现数据响应性和跨组件通信。
- 路由: 处理应用程序中的页面导航,提供无缝的用户体验。
- 工具和生态系统: Vue.js 拥有一个庞大而活跃的社区,提供了广泛的工具、库和文档,支持您的开发工作。
常见问题解答:回答你的疑问
-
为什么我需要使用 Vue.js?
Vue.js 使您可以快速、轻松地构建交互式 Web 应用程序,它具有响应式编程、组件化架构和强大功能等优点。 -
Vue.js 和其他前端框架有什么区别?
Vue.js 以其易用性、灵活性和对初学者的友好性而闻名,而其他框架可能更适合大型、复杂的应用程序。 -
我需要学习什么才能使用 Vue.js?
基本的 JavaScript 知识、HTML 和 CSS 是必不可少的。了解组件化架构和响应式编程的原理也很有帮助。 -
Vue.js 适合我的项目吗?
Vue.js 适用于各种规模的项目,从小型个人网站到大型企业级应用程序。 -
在哪里可以找到有关 Vue.js 的更多信息?
Vue.js 官方文档、教程和社区论坛是获取信息和支持的宝贵资源。
结论:拥抱 Vue.js 的力量
通过本指南,您已经踏上了使用 Vue.js 构建动态 Web 应用程序的激动人心的旅程。从安装和设置到了解其功能和优点,您已经掌握了 Vue.js 世界的基础知识。探索 Vue.js 的可能性,创建交互式、引人入胜且令人愉悦的用户体验。